First oil change on my 2024 Rebel GT at 1410 miles. Before I left the MD dealership I asked if one of their techs could place the filtermag onto the engine oil filter. It had 24 miles at that point.

Today I changed the oil and filter for Pennzoil Ultra Platinum 0W-20 and a Mopar MO-339 filter. I also took a sample to send to Blackstone Labs. I cut apart the filter and noticed a pattern on the inside of the filter can that mimicked the magnet array on the filtermag. The filter media had some interesting coloration at that location as well. I captured it all on video to make into a video for my channel “Life, Liberty and Adventures” so stay tuned to see the video and Blackstone Lab oil analysis results. Not concerned just find it interesting.

Had a glitch in the matrix, not sure how I feel about that...

"Service ABS, stability control not avail. cruise control not avail. 4 wheel drive not avail"
Happened on the way to work, on the way to home for lunch and again on the way to home in the evening.
Next day, good to go.
Two days later, same message, pull codes, C0037-1D.
"Rear left wheel speed sensor. Circuit current out of range. Error intermittent"

This comes and goes for few days till it is no longer intermittent but permanent.

So, this is what I did to my truck today.
Fixed a broken wire in the harness, not exactly sure how it got broken, must have been me messing with the sensors.
